3. Emulation Inefficiency

Emulation, by its nature, requires a lot more processing power than the original hardware. Citra needs to simulate all the quirks and specialities of the Nintendo 3DS hardware, which can only be done using software methods. This inefficiency can lead to slow performance, especially on older hardware.

4. OpenGL 4.3 Support

Citra requires OpenGL 4.3 support, which can be a problem for older graphics cards. If your graphics card doesn’t support OpenGL 4.3, you may experience slow performance or errors.
